In-Text Our Faith is that which our blessed Lord came down from Heaven to reveal to men, he confirm'd it by many mighty Miracles, he died on the Cross, he rose again, he ascended to Heaven, he gave the Spirit to his Apostles and holy Fellows to preach and propagate it in the world.
